Boost logo

Boost-Commit :

Subject: [Boost-commit] svn:boost r74328 - sandbox/mmap/boost/mmap/mapped_view
From: dsaritz_at_[hidden]
Date: 2011-09-09 11:55:03


Author: psiha
Date: 2011-09-09 11:55:02 EDT (Fri, 09 Sep 2011)
New Revision: 74328
URL: http://svn.boost.org/trac/boost/changeset/74328

Log:
Minor refactoring.
Text files modified:
   sandbox/mmap/boost/mmap/mapped_view/mapped_view.hpp | 5 +++--
   1 files changed, 3 insertions(+), 2 deletions(-)

Modified: sandbox/mmap/boost/mmap/mapped_view/mapped_view.hpp
==============================================================================
--- sandbox/mmap/boost/mmap/mapped_view/mapped_view.hpp (original)
+++ sandbox/mmap/boost/mmap/mapped_view/mapped_view.hpp 2011-09-09 11:55:02 EDT (Fri, 09 Sep 2011)
@@ -208,7 +208,7 @@
     #endif // BOOST_MSVC
 {
 public:
- mapped_view( mapped_view_reference<Element, Impl> const range ) : mapped_view_reference<Element, Impl>( range ) {}
+ explicit mapped_view( mapped_view_reference<Element, Impl> const range ) : mapped_view_reference<Element, Impl>( range ) {}
     ~mapped_view() { mapped_view_reference<Element, Impl>::unmap( *this ); }
 
     #ifndef BOOST_MSVC
@@ -216,7 +216,8 @@
     #endif // BOOST_MSVC
 };
 
-typedef mapped_view<char> basic_mapped_view;
+typedef mapped_view<char > basic_mapped_view;
+typedef mapped_view<char const> basic_read_only_mapped_view;
 
 //------------------------------------------------------------------------------
 } // namespace mmap


Boost-Commit list run by bdawes at acm.org, david.abrahams at rcn.com,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k